Реферат: Базовая система ввода-вывода BIOS
Video
установка типа видеоадаптера для первичного системного монитора. Хотя вторичный монитор поддерживается и некоторыми ОС, установки в "BIOS Setup" для него отсутствуют. По умолчанию устанавливается "EGA/VGA". Возможны варианты:
"Mono" (Monochrome) - для монохромных видеоадаптеров,
"Hercules" - также для монохромных видеоадаптеров,
"MDA" - для монохромных видеоадаптеров, поддерживающих только текст,
"CGA 80" (Color Graphics Adapter) - для режима 80 колонок,
"CGA 40" (Color Graphics Adapter) - для режима 40 колонок,
"EGA/VGA" (Enhanced Graphics Adapter/Video Graphics Array) - для EGA-, VGA-, SVGA - и PGA-адаптеров мониторов. Последний параметр может называться и "VGA/PGA/EGA".
Опция может иметь название и "Primary Display", а для выбора значений могут быть предложены "Absent" и "VGA, EGA". Вариант с отсутствующим дисплеем также может найти применение, как ни странно, например, в специализированных технологических системах. Во всяком случае, автор с такой ситуацией сталкивался.
Необходимо вспомнить и о применении жидкокристаллических дисплеев. Опция может называться "LCD&CRT", а значения параметра могут быть следующие:
"LCD" (Liquid Crystal Display) - жидкокристаллический дисплей,
"CRT" (Cathode Ray Tube) - дисплей с электронно-лучевой трубкой,
"AUTO" - автоматическое определение устройства,
"LCD&CRT" - объединенный параметр.
Virus Warning
(предупреждение о вирусе). Разрешение этого параметра ("Enabled") запрещает любую запись в загрузочный сектор жесткого диска или таблицу разделов (partition table). При попытке изменения этих областей BIOS останавливает систему с выводом на экран монитора соответствующего сообщения, а также звукового сигнала. При этом пользователь может либо pазpешить запись, либо запpетить ее.
Технически эта задача решается следующим образом.
На этапе проведения POST-теста перед входом в процедуру обработки дискового сервиса (INT13h) устанавливается транзитный программный модуль, который анализирует входные параметры функции и детектирует две ситуации: попытку записи в BOOT Sector и попытку форматирования 0-й дорожки. Если система условий выполняется, вместо дисковой операции выдается предупреждающее сообщение и звуковой сигнал. На соответствующем шаге теста выполняется перестановка вектора INT13h на транзитный контролирующий модуль, если в "BIOS Setup" включен данный режим. Данный алгоритм, в зависимости от прошивок, может видоизменяться, но суть останется прежней. Подобным образом BIOS отслеживает ситуацию и при работе операционной системы.
Опция введена для защиты от так называемых boot-вирусов, поражающих загрузочный сектор. Стандартные действия при это?